Violence Prevention Program printprint  
The Violence Prevention Program is designed to work with participants to decrease interpersonal violence through a process of change in thinking and behaviors. It offers education and intervention techniques to address prior actions and/ or beliefs which have been abusive or destructive in relationships with others. We believe that people who have engaged in violent acts against others can change beliefs and abusive patterns in relationships if given education, skills and resources.
 
Participants initially meet with program staff for a screening/ assessment prior to attending group sessions which are 16 weeks in duration. Groups focus on learning new skills to replace destructive behaviors displayed in the past. Referrals for the program may be made by courts, local law enforcement, professionals within the legal community or by self-referral. 
 

Group topics

Accountability
What Counts as Violence
Negative vs. Positive Self Talk
Effects of Violence on Women
Quick Fixes vs. Long-Term Solutions
Dishonesty and Defenses
Psychological, Economic, and Sexual Abuse
Abusive vs. Respectful Communication
The Effects of Domestic Violence on Children
Positive Attributes of a Partner
Power and Control
Jealousy
Roadblocks to Communication
 

Fee Schedule:

$  75.00 Assessment
$ 425.00 Program Fee (16 sessions)
Total Cost of Program $500.00 
(The sliding fee scale does not apply to this program)
